4. 实现自动化的数据库管理,用pl/sql建立安全级别来管理回滚段。 1-2 pl/sql特点: 从oracle 6 开始,模仿Ada 语言的实现,Ada 语言强调数据抽象,信息隐藏,还有其他 现代语言设计中的关键策略。pl/sql做为3GL语言...
4. 实现自动化的数据库管理,用pl/sql建立安全级别来管理回滚段。 1-2 pl/sql特点: 从oracle 6 开始,模仿Ada 语言的实现,Ada 语言强调数据抽象,信息隐藏,还有其他 现代语言设计中的关键策略。pl/sql做为3GL语言...
文章目录1 概述2 语法2.1 ... (1) 回滚 (2) 事务管理语句之一 2. rollback 的作用? (1) 撤销('undo')当前的事务 (2) 与它相反的是 commit(提交当前的事务) 2 语法 可选子句解释: 关键字 解释 备注
九、插入更新和删除SQL语句的类型:1.DML语句(Data Manipulation Language 数据操作语言):insert delete update select2.DDL语句(Data Definition Language 数据定义语言):create/drop/alter table, truncate table...
回滚段空间不够ORA-01562 - failed to extend rollback segment number string回滚段空间不够的原因一般有以下几种情况:A. 回滚段所在表空间剩余的空闲空间太小, 无法分配下一个EXTENT.B. 回滚段扩展次数已经达到...
标签: Oracle编程艺术
3.4.1 简要回顾文件系统机制..........................................................180 3.4.2 Oracle数据库中的存储层次体系..............................................181 3.4.3 字典管理和本地管理的表...
ORACLE 回滚段 回滚段概述 回滚段用于存放数据修改之前的值(包括数据修改之前的位置和值)。回滚段的头部包含正在使用的该回滚段事务的信息。一个事务只能使用一个回滚段来存放它...
*********************************... 关Undo表空间与回滚段的一些查询语句记录 --与回滚段相关的几个系统参数 transactions_per_rollback_segment transactions max_rollback_segments rollback_segment...
我们从一个用户请求开始讲,ORACLE的完整的工作机制是怎样的,首先一个用户进程发出一个连接请求,如果使用的是主机命名或者是本地服务命中的主机名使用的是机器名(非IP地址),那么这个请求都会通过DNS服务器或HOST...
Oracle 数据库创建并管理用于回滚或撤销数据库更改的信息。这些信息包括事务中所有操作的记录,主要是在它们被提交之前。这些记录统称为 Undo。 Undo 表空间仅用于存放 Undo 数据,不能创建其他的数据库对象,...
2019独角兽企业重金招聘Python工程师标准>>> ...
标签: oracle
Oracle相关事务的SQL操作主要包含 insert:数据插入 update:数据更新 delete:数据删除 merge:合并操作 select …for update:锁定选择数据 2.事务的ACID原则: 1)A:原子性—事务是原子级的、不可分割的有机体,...
for tab_name in tables loopexecute immediate 'drop table '||tab_name; --此处可能会报错end loop;当前情况是,循环表,进行删除,如果出现表不存在,则会异常中断,导致整个存储过程挂掉,需求是要能跳过错误的...
UNDO/ROLLBACK表空间是用于存放回滚段(Rollback Segment)的表空间。回滚段是Oracle用于保存被修改的数据的前映象的数据空间。每个回滚段包含一些扩展(EXTENTS),回滚段采用一种循环机制来...
我们从一个用户请求开始讲,ORACLE的完整的工作机制是怎样的,首先一个用户进程发出一个连接请求,如果使用的是主机命名或者是本地服务命中的主机名使用的是机器名(非IP地址),那么这个请求都会通过DNS服务器或HOST文件...
在 MySQL 中,恢复机制是通过回滚日志(undo log)实现的,所有事务进行的修改都会先记录到这个回滚日志中,然后在对数据库中的对应行进行写入。是 Oracle 数据库中的一个错误,表示在尝试读取数据库中的数据时,...
PSQLException: ERROR: current transaction is aborted, commands ignored until end of transaction block
Oracle数据库中存储结构、运行机制、日期相关的函数、序列、表的操作、事务等接单介绍
今天,来和大家说一说Oracle实例恢复,有需要的小伙伴,可以参考以下。课课家教育平台提醒各位:本篇文章纯干货~因此大家一定要认真阅读本篇文章哦!关于oracle实例恢复的一些理解,一直都有误区,今天通过查看相关...
大佬教程收集整理的这篇文章主要介绍了Oracle游标的使用实例详解,大佬教程大佬觉得挺不错的,现在分享给大家,也给大家做个参考。什么是游标?①从表中检索出结果集,从中每次指向一条记录进行交互的机制。②关系...
原标题:oracle的锁与并发机制|转载自:博客|原文链接:http://blog.csdn.net/wzmenjoy0920/article/details/7207520锁是并发访问的时候用于保护不共享资源不被同时并发修改的机制。oracle锁分为DML锁,DDL锁,内部...
分析评价Oracle数据库性能主要有数据库吞吐量、数据库用户响应时间两项指标。数据库用户响应时间又可以分为系统服务时间和用户等待时间两项,即: 数据库用户响应时间=系统服务时间+用户等待时间 因此,获得满意...
MySQL和Oracle在加锁的差异 一、锁的基本概念 锁机制用于管理对共享资源的并发访问,用于多用户的环境下,可以保证数据库的完整性和一致性。锁是防止访问相同资源的事务之间的破坏性交互的机制。既可以是用户...
回滚段概述 ...一个事务只能使用一个回滚段来存放它的回滚信息,而一个回滚段可以存放多个事务的回滚信息。 回滚段的作用 事务回滚:当事务修改表中数据的时候,该数据修改前的值(即前影像)会存放在...
Oracle 的Redo 机制DB的一个重要机制,理解这个机制对DBA来说也是非常重要 一.Redo log 说明 Oracle 的Online redo log 是为确保已经提交的事务不会丢失而建立的一个机制。 因为这种健全的机制,才能让我们在...
标签: oracle
回滚段概述 回滚段用于存放数据修改之前的值(包括数据修改之前... 事务回滚:当事务修改表中数据的时候,该数据修改前的值(即前影像)会存放在回滚段中,当用户回滚事务(ROLLBACK)时,ORACLE将会利用回滚段
ORACLE的工作机制ORACLE 的工作机制-1肖亚峰(xyf_tck)我们从一个用户请求开始讲,ORACLE 的简要的工作机制是怎样的,首先一个用户进程发出一个连接请求,如果使用的是主机命名或者是本地服务命中的主机名使用的是机器名...
问:您好,希望您能够针对Oracle回滚这一话题来谈一谈自己的看法。就拿SHUTDOWN IMMEDIATE来举个例子,比如一个DML更新命令要更新10000条记录。DBA之后发出SHUTDOWN IMMEDIATE命令,这可以阻止额外的会话连接并对未...